That’s one metric. The WAR number I showed were Baseabll Reference, which has him at .09 vs Fangraphs’ 1.9.

The defensive stats are crazy as two show him down and the Outs Above Average show him up:

Total Zone (Baseball Reference): -2 vs +11 last year
DRS - (Fangraphs): -2 vs +14 last year
OAA (Statcast) - +10 vs +3 last year

His range factor is well above league average so I don’t get the two that show him down so much.
